Xcode故事板:内部错误.请提交一个错误

Jus*_*Leo 69 xcode ios uistoryboard xcode-storyboard swift

当编辑在故事板,为特定类专门指定一个视图控制器,我突然当我想运行该项目遇到了这个错误.

Main.storyboard:内部错误.请在bugreport.apple.com上提交一个错误并附上"/ var/folders/79/_jh611t15qsfcx165_jv_20h0000gn/T/IB-agent-diagnostics_2015-10-28_00-33-12_730000".

现在我不能再运行我的项目了.我无法在其他任何地方找到任何关于此的信息.有没有人遇到过这个?

在此输入图像描述

Fah*_*mal 122

我遇到了同样的问题.它通过清理构建文件解决了.

cmd + shift + k

cmd +选项+ shift + k

希望这有助于谢谢.

  • 我已经尝试了上述选项,但仍未解决我的问题 (9认同)
  • 不需要清理构建文件夹,这是与iOS模拟器相关的间歇性问题,并在Xcode 7.1.1中得到解决. (7认同)
  • 如果清洁不起作用,请尝试清除派生数据 - 这为我解决了许多Xcode问题.要清除所有项目(应该是安全的)的派生数据,请在终端类型中:`rm -rf~/Library/Developer/Xcode/DerivedData` (4认同)
  • @FahadAjmal我试过这个,但没有帮助Xcode 8.0(测试版) (3认同)

小智 19

以下步骤将阻止您的问题.

  1. cmd + shift + k
  2. cmd +选项+ shift + k
  3. 重启Xcode
  4. 重启Mac.

  • 无需启动Mac,只需重启XCode即可. (5认同)

Cha*_*tas 10

清除DerivedData文件夹(在〜/ Library/Developer/Xcode/DerivedData中)是解决这个问题的原因.


Jay*_*bey 7

我遇到过同样的问题.使用以下步骤修复它:

  1. 删除项目的派生数据

  2. 清理项目(快捷键:cmd + shift + k)

截图

  1. 现在,运行您的应用程序.

  • 哈.我想我没有尝试这种确切的步骤组合.然而,按此顺序执行这些步骤似乎对我有用.干杯! (2认同)

Dan*_*ark 5

刚遇到这个错误,它与显示错误Xcode的不可用的iOS版本一致(例如,iOS 11.2显示Xcode 8.2.1,这对iOS模拟器来说是不可能的).

解决方案是删除/Library/Developer/CoreSimulator,例如,

rm -rf /Library/Developer/CoreSimulator
Run Code Online (Sandbox Code Playgroud)

理论上你应该能够运行xcrun simctl delete unavailable但在这种情况下不起作用.

注意在Xcode 8.2.1上发现了这个问题,但也安装了9.2.